Amazon SNS integration with Slack/Teams channels

Amazon SNS → AWS Lambda

This sample pattern demonstrates how to use Amazon SNS and AWS Lambda to deliver notifications to your Slack or teams channels.

This pattern uses AWS CDK to setup the AWS serverless services and provides you with an example ready to be integrated with your Slack/Teams channel.
This pattern deploys one SNS topic and one Lambda function.

< Back to all patterns

GitHub icon Download this pattern (.zip)

GitHub icon View this pattern on GitHub


Clone repo

git clone https://github.com/aws-samples/serverless-patterns/cd serverless-patterns/sns-slack-teams-integration-cdk-python

Deploy

cdk deploy


Testing

See the GitHub repo for detailed testing instructions.

Cleanup

Delete the stack: cdk destroy.

Created by:

Rick Xie

Rick Xie

Cloud Support Engineer @ AWS

Follow on LinkedIn